Output 52f91594771e34235fb9682e5b29844eeafc42082773ad4baf2e91df74659838:0

value
316001344
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fb37342f6275b13936799def06f2eb4c0f201515 OP_EQUALVERIFY OP_CHECKSIG
address
1PuJjnF476W3zXfVYmJfGnouzFDAXakkL4
transaction
52f91594771e34235fb9682e5b29844eeafc42082773ad4baf2e91df74659838
spent
true